Friends of Fintry Provincial Park Society

Fintry Estate is located in a beautiful provincial park on the west shores of Okanagan Lake, halfway between Kelowna and Vernon.  The area, rich in history, also offers a host of activities for the outdoor enthusiast.

Fintry Bats need your help!

​

Join the BC Community Bat Program to count bats at the Fintry Manor House and Packing House.

 

The BC Annual Bat Count is a citizen-science program that monitors bat colonies every summer and is possible thanks to funding from BC Parks
